Random orbit palm grip sanders are ideal for quick sanding needs. A random orbital palm sander is a hand-held power tool which sands in a random-orbit action. That is, in constant irregular overlapping circles. You can use them to smooth surfaces such as rough metal, wood or plastic. They can be used to remove paint or rust. These sanders are best used on flat surfaces and should be held with even pressure across the face of the pad.
